A New Direction for the Patek Philippe Calatrava Collection

Over the past few years, Patek Philippe has transformed the identity of the Calatrava line. Once known primarily as the ultimate minimalist dress watch collection, the Calatrava family has evolved into something more contemporary, sporty, and versatile.

Recent releases such as the 5326 Annual Calendar Travel Time and the 5328 8-Day introduced a fresh design language featuring textured dials, oversized Arabic numerals, vintage-inspired detailing, and practical complications meant for daily use. The new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G continues this evolution while introducing one of the brand’s most intriguing complications in a cleaner and more wearable package.

Unlike the earlier Alarm Travel Time 5520, which divided opinions with its pilot-inspired styling and multiple pushers, the 5322G strips away unnecessary complexity. The result is a more elegant and refined luxury watch focused on simplicity, comfort, and usability.

Elegant White Gold Case Design

The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G features a beautifully executed 41mm white gold case that feels modern without sacrificing the timeless character collectors expect from a Calatrava.

One of the standout design elements is the Clous de Paris hobnail guilloché pattern wrapping around the entire caseband. Instead of limiting the texture to the bezel, Patek extended the decoration throughout the mid-case, creating a striking visual effect that catches light from every angle.

The openworked lugs are another impressive detail. Rather than attaching directly to the case middle, they connect to the caseback, allowing the guilloché pattern to flow uninterrupted around the watch. It is a subtle design decision that demonstrates the incredible attention to detail Patek Philippe brings to every release.

Despite housing a complex chiming alarm mechanism, the watch remains highly wearable at just 12.22mm thick. The ergonomics have also improved dramatically compared to the older 5520 model. The repositioned crown at 4 o’clock prevents wrist pressure, while the single alarm pusher at 2 o’clock keeps the profile clean and streamlined.

Stunning Blue and Green Textured Dials

The dial design is one of the strongest aspects of the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G. Available in deep blue or rich green, both versions feature textured lacquered surfaces with a black gradient edge that creates depth and visual richness.

The production process behind these dials is incredibly intricate. According to Patek Philippe, over 60 separate operations are required to complete each dial. The process includes electroplating, stamping the textured surface, applying colored lacquer, polishing, and carefully fitting the luminous white gold numerals.

The final result is a dial that constantly changes character depending on lighting conditions. Under bright light, the textured surface appears vibrant and dimensional, while darker environments reveal the dramatic gradient effect.

Large Arabic numerals and syringe-style hands filled with luminous material improve readability and reinforce the sporty modern identity of the watch.

A Complex Yet Surprisingly Simple Layout

Although the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G contains a highly sophisticated alarm complication, the dial layout remains remarkably clean and intuitive.

At the top of the dial sits the 24-hour alarm display, shown through a double aperture that allows the wearer to set the alarm in 15-minute increments. A smaller circular indicator distinguishes between day and night settings, while a bell-shaped window displays whether the alarm is active.

At 6 o’clock, a pointer date subdial balances the overall design and adds additional practicality for everyday wear.

Despite containing multiple complications, the dial never feels cluttered. This balance between technical sophistication and visual simplicity is one of the reasons the 5322G feels like such a successful modern Patek Philippe release.

Inside the Calibre AL 30-660 S C Movement

Powering the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G is the impressive in-house calibre AL 30-660 S C movement.

This highly advanced automatic movement contains 524 components, with nearly half dedicated entirely to the alarm system. The movement is an evolution of the calibre originally developed for the Alarm Travel Time 5520, but now streamlined for greater usability and simplicity.

Unlike traditional mechanical alarms that produce a buzzing vibration, the 5322G uses a hammer striking a coiled gong similar to a minute repeater. The result is a crisp, refined chime that sounds dramatically more luxurious than standard alarm watches.

The alarm sequence lasts approximately 35 seconds and operates with exceptional precision. Patek Philippe improved the alarm accuracy to within 10 seconds of the programmed time, a major improvement over previous generations.

The movement also benefits from several advanced technical features, including:

  • 28,800 vibrations per hour frequency

  • Spiromax silicon hairspring

  • Gyromax balance

  • 42 to 52 hour power reserve

  • Patek Philippe Seal certification

  • Accuracy rated between -1/+2 seconds per day

These specifications place the Calatrava Alarm 5322G among the most advanced alarm watches currently available in the luxury watch market.

A Luxury Complication Built for Daily Wear

One of the most impressive aspects of the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G is how user-friendly it feels despite its complexity.

The entire system operates using a single crown and one pusher. Winding the watch and alarm mechanism is intuitive, while the crown positions clearly separate alarm setting and time setting functions.

Mechanical safeguards also improve reliability. The alarm cannot activate unless fully wound, and the system automatically disengages once energy is depleted.

Patek Philippe clearly designed this watch not simply as a technical showcase but as a true everyday luxury timepiece.

Strap Options and Everyday Versatility

The Calatrava Alarm 5322G is offered with two primary strap configurations depending on dial color.

The blue dial version comes paired with a blue composite strap featuring a fabric texture, while the green model includes a patinated green alligator leather strap. Both references also include an additional beige nubuck calfskin strap that dramatically changes the personality of the watch.

The quick-change strap system makes switching styles effortless, reinforcing the watch’s everyday versatility.

Whether worn casually with the nubuck strap or formally with the alligator leather option, the 5322G adapts beautifully to different settings.

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G Price

The Patek Philippe Calatrava Alarm 5322G is priced at approximately $305,664.68, positioning it firmly within the brand’s high complication category.
